What country uses Netflix the most?

The United States remained Netflix's leading market in the second quarter of 2021. The streaming giant reported 67 million subscribers in the U.S. during that quarter – a more extensive user base than the five next largest markets drew collectively.

What countries have the most Netflix subscribers?

Netflix is available in over 190 countries.

To date, the US has the highest subscriber count at 63.1 million. Rounding up the top five are Brazil, the UK, France, and Mexico.

Why is Netflix different in each country?

Studios enforce copyright by country, as different markets have different demands for specific content. For example, a movie that was very popular in the United States might be uninteresting in Brazil, and a hit British comedy might not be so funny to American audiences.

Do actors get paid when their movies are on Netflix?

With most film projects, actors make a percentage of the film's profits in addition to their initial take-home pay, but in the case of Netflix films, which aren't syndicated or released theatrically, actors' salaries stay the same no matter how many times a film is streamed.

Did Netflix lose subscribers because of Russia?

Netflix is the world's leading streaming platform, with 221.8 million subscribers at the end of 2021, but was a minor player in Russia. The company said in an April letter to shareholders that it had lost 700,000 paid subscribers as a result of its withdrawal from Russia.

Why did Netflix lose 2 million subscribers?

The drop this year stemmed in part from Netflix's decision to withdraw from Russia to protest the war against Ukraine, resulting in a loss of 700,000 subscribers. Netflix acknowledged its problems are deep rooted by projecting a loss of another 2 million subscribers during the April-June period.
